We traveled to Mount Rushmore during the Summer of 2001. Back then there was an evening event at the amphitheater. A ranger would come out at dusk and talk about how the Presidents were chosen that were at Rushmore and then the struggles to create it.
By the time the ranger was done talking it was dark. I was so enthralled with what he was saying that I did not even notice that it had gotten dark. The lights then were flipped on to illuminate the faces. It was such an awesome experience.
If they are still able to offer that event, make sure that you get a picture of your group with the faces illuminated as the backdrop. That alone was worth it.
